Transaction 6582b99c947ef72f6f4e54b914ee6e910fa9bef4c008100fc38c09a15f680320
1 Input
1 Output
-
6582b99c947ef72f6f4e54b914ee6e910fa9bef4c008100fc38c09a15f680320:0
- value
- 106754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 389eb0d30102bde96920d399b02c7e0533758c0a OP_EQUAL
- address
- 36rPsJyeRusXHmtQEWvfEupWkGcQTZ6hGx